The bad credit home equity loan, are they affordable?: As with any style of short or long term note, your credit determines a profound basis of information that lenders look at in terms of their overall risk associated with lending to you. Obviously, these reports are many times incorrect or skewed, they are many times the major factor in whether we are going to pay a lot or a little for the money we borrow.

Definitive analysis of this credit score by yourself is really indicated prior to applying for a loan if you have the capacity. Moreover, the score is a proprietary formulation (FICO) patented by a corporation that is not yielded when merely obtaining a credit report. It’s not in there, so determining your ability to borrow, is usually best when you know this score. Generally, you will have to pay separately for this, but it’s inexpensive and well worth it!
